The correct option is D Both the A and R are incorrect
The vagina is a muscular tube starting from the lower end of the uterus up to the outside of the female body. The vagina receives the male penis during copulation. The elasticity of its wall also allows the passage of the baby during childbirth. Hence it acts as a copulatory as well as a birth canal. But fertilisation occurs in the fallopian tube of the female organism.
Insemination is the process to introduce semen into the vagina whereas fusion of gametes or fertilisation occurs in the oviduct (fallopian tube).
